Bucking Bull

Concept: Since 1999, Bucking Bull – Australia’s Favourite Roast & Grill – has spread across Australia and has grown to become the largest ROAST & GRILL Carvery in the country.
The ongoing success of Bucking Bull is due to our ability to deliver a casual dining experience that meets the continually shifting tastes and rising expectations of today’s consumers, while remaining committed to our mission to out-work, out-cook and out-innovate our competitors.
Capital Investment Required: $150K to $400K
Sites Territories Available: Australia wide. Bucking Bull is on track to achieve its goal of a strong retail presence in most key an regional locations throughout Australia and New Zealand by 2011.
Qualifications Required: Retail and/or management experience with an enthusiastic focus on excellent quality and service. Having access to funds to buy a Bucking Bull franchise is no guarantee of selection. As a successful group, we need to make sure that you have the right attitude, skills and experience which match our preferred Franchise Owner profile. Most importantly, we want people who are willing to focus their energies on being successful.
Business Established: The business was established in 1999, with many years and a huge amount of money invested in developing our franchise model since. We’ve been around long enough to see what works well and what causes Franchise Owners and customers anguish and dissatisfaction.
Franchising Commenced: 2000
Training Provided: 2 week initial + 2 weeks on-site. With your investment in a Bucking Bull franchise, you can experience the freedom of running and owning a business with the security of working within an established franchise system. Our ongoing coaching and support programs help Franchise Owners’ businesses to continue to grow and prosper.
Marketing Support: National, regional and local. We are there to give you support on everything from menus to kitchen assistance and field support. As well, Bucking Bull offers comprehensive marketing support and all the tools needed to assist you in growing your business.
Agreement Terms: 5 years + 5 years
Number Of Units: 31
Units Outside Country: 0
